the fellow is bad off, Just a letter from Frank, dated Chico, Montana, he says he has bought 8 horses, and they are going to strike out for some new digings, he sent home a Photo. View of Yellow Stone, also small sack of gold dust to the girls about 20$- In your next write how your Cattle are doing. Will you have feed enough to go through? We are kept very busey with our Stock, feeding Watering &c and getting up wood we dug a Stock Well in feed lot 8 feet across, and Walled it with Brick, its a good one. horses and Cattle are in good demand and will be high this spring, do you ever see or hear from my friend Judge Porter, there is no better man than he is, I often think of you in Care you should get sick or anything hapen you, but I must close now all well as usual from your Father &c SG Finney
